Bug Description

sam@lreboot:/tmp$ touch a.shell
sam@lreboot:/tmp$ chmod +x a.shell
sam@lreboot:/tmp$ ./a.shell/

type ./a.she <TAB>
and it expands like it's a directory!

I'm using edgy and have the same problem - sometimes, and sometimes (more often) not.

marcel@idefix:~$ bash --version
GNU bash, version 3.1.17(1)-release (powerpc-unknown-linux-gnu)
Copyright (C) 2005 Free Software Foundation, Inc.

I've had the problem with dapper, too. Bash completion is activated, the bash runs in a gnome-terminal. As soon as the problem once occured, the bash appends a '/' to everything it completes, for example:

marcel@idefix:~$ aptitude ins<TAB>
marcel@idefix:~$ aptitude install/

I'm using a few tabs in my gnome-terminal, but the problem seems to be only in one of them - the others are alright. And, I think, the tab, which is having this problem, seems to be alway the same...
